Mo is a Netflix comedy-drama series developed by Mo Amer and Ramy Youssef that launched in August 2022. Mo Najjar, a Palestinian refugee living in Houston, Texas, is followed as he attempts to navigate the American immigration system. Mo Season 2 Renewal Status

Mo Season 2 has been renewed for a second and final season. The release date for the second season has not yet been announced, although it is expected to be in 2024.

This is due to the fact that Mo is a small-scale production, and it will take some time for the authors to come up with a story for the second season, as well as for the cast and crew to film the new episodes.

Mo Season 2 Cast

Actor Character
Mo Amer Mo Najjar
Farah Bsieso Yusra Najjar
Omar Elba Sameer
Teresa Ruiz Maria
Tobe Nwigwe Nick
Michael Y. Kim Chien
Lee Eddy Lizzie Horowitz
Cherein Dabis Nadia Najjar
Paul Wall Himself
Bun B Himself

Mo Series Plotline

Mo is a comedy-drama series about Mo Najjar, a Palestinian refugee living in Houston, Texas, who is attempting to negotiate the American immigration system. Amer’s life as a Palestinian refugee in Houston, Texas, is partially based on the show.

Mo’s first season follows Mo as he looks for work, learns English, and adjusts to life in America. He also faces the difficulties of being a refugee, such as the dread of deportation and the uncertainty of his future.

The show is amusing, touching, and thought-provoking, and it provides a unique viewpoint on immigrant life. Mo is an endearing and realistic character, and the show does an excellent job of mixing comedy and drama.

Mo Series Ratings

The show has a 100% approval rating on Rotten Tomatoes based on 30 reviews, with an average rating of 7.6/10.  The program has a weighted average score of 81 out of 100 on Metacritic, based on 12 critics, indicating “generally favorable reviews.”

Mo has also received favorable feedback from audiences. The show has a user rating of 7.6 out of 10 on IMDb, with over 1,000 votes.
